International Community Development
Around the world communities struggle to recover from disaster or deal with ongoing challenges of drought cycles, ethnic persecution, poor land quality, lack of employment, etc. The purpose of this specialization is to prepare you to serve with a team that is helping such communities to develop the infrastructure, economic opportunities, and resources to overcome the problems and create opportunities for a better future. Spiritual concerns must be addressed in such situations as well as the economic, social and physical.
This specialization requires students to complete the International Community Development Certificate from the Continuing Education Faculty at Mount Royal University. This must be done before a student can participate in the International Practicum and can be complete online during the Winter semester of the first year, in May and June between the two years and in the Fall semester of the second year of the Diploma program.
